Erskineville suburb profile

Erskineville is a charming inner-city suburb of Sydney, located just 5km south of the CBD. Known for its village-like atmosphere, it offers a mix of historic terrace houses and modern apartments. The suburb is popular among young professionals and families due to its vibrant community, trendy cafes, and boutique shops. Erskineville's proximity to Newtown and its excellent public transport links, including a train station, make it a convenient location for city commuters. With its leafy streets and welcoming vibe, Erskineville provides a perfect blend of urban living and suburban tranquility.

Erskineville demographics

Erskineville, nestled in Sydney's Inner West, is a charming suburb known for its village-like atmosphere and vibrant community spirit. With a population of 9,657 and a median age of 34, it attracts a mix of young professionals, families, and long-term residents who appreciate its proximity to the city while enjoying a more relaxed pace of life. The suburb's median total household income of $3,020 per week reflects its appeal to those seeking a comfortable urban lifestyle.

Housing in Erskineville is diverse, with a significant portion of properties being rented, accounting for 54.1% of the market. This high rental rate highlights its popularity among those seeking flexibility, including students and professionals. Meanwhile, 33% of properties are owned with a mortgage, and 12.9% are owned outright, indicating a stable community with a mix of new buyers and established homeowners.

Family dynamics in Erskineville are varied, with 63.1% of couple families having no children, reflecting the suburb's appeal to young couples and professionals. Couple families with children make up 27.4% of the population, while one-parent families account for 8.1%. Choose the right real estate agents in Erskineville

There are 96 real estate agents in Erskineville, but they don’t all deliver the same results.

Some agents have a much stronger presence in the suburb, with just 5 agents handling around 44.9% of all sales in the past year.

Commission rates in Erskineville typically range from 1.66% to 2.15%.
